Blair Hinkle is a world-class American professional poker player and a prominent figure in the modern tournament era. A World Series of Poker (WSOP) bracelet winner and a Seminole Hard Rock Poker Open (SHRPO) champion, Hinkle is renowned for his technical endurance and consistent success across live and online arenas. Hailing from Kansas City and known online as “Blur5f6,” he made history alongside his brother Grant as the first siblings to win WSOP bracelets in the same year. With a career spanning nearly two decades, Hinkle remains a top-tier threat on the global circuit through 2026.

Career Earnings & Biggest Results

With total live tournament earnings now exceeding $5,540,000 (according to The Hendon Mob), Blair Hinkle is a pillar of the American poker scene. His career-defining moment occurred in August 2013, when he outlasted a massive field to win the inaugural Seminole Hard Rock Poker Open $10 Million Guarantee for a staggering $1,745,245. Hinkle has maintained his momentum into 2026, recently capturing a victory in the Hollywood Poker Open Kansas City $800 NLH for $38,997. His immense consistency, including five WSOP Circuit rings and over $2 million in online earnings, contributes to an estimated poker net worth of over $7.5 million.

Biography & Poker Background

Born in 1986 and hailing from Kansas City, Missouri, Blair Hinkle’s path to professional poker began at the University of Missouri. After a friend gave him $30 to try online poker, Hinkle quickly realized his natural aptitude for the game, eventually dropping out of college to pursue a full-time career. He burst onto the live scene in 2008, winning his first WSOP bracelet just days after his brother, Grant, won his own, a feat that remains unique in poker history. Hinkle is widely respected as a “grinder’s grinder,” having survived the Black Friday era and successfully transitioned into a premier live circuit pro. In 2026, he continues to represent RunGoodGear as an ambassador, balancing elite tournament competition with his role in the Midwest poker community.

Play Style & Strategy

Hinkle is renowned for a “highly clinical, adaptive, and fearless” play style. In his early years, he was known for a “hyper-aggressive” approach that he later refined into a more balanced and technical strategy. During his historic SHRPO victory, he demonstrated an elite ability to navigate massive fields by utilizing calculated pressure and exceptional hand-reading skills. Strategically, he is a proponent of emotional equilibrium, famously overcoming technical hurdles in his career to maintain a high ROI across different eras of the game. He is a specialist in No-Limit Hold’em but has recorded significant scores in Pot-Limit Omaha and Mixed Game formats, making him a versatile threat in any tournament structure.
